Student Loan Debt

Almost 66% of college students who graduated with the class of 2018 took out student loans, but that percentage varies from school to school. At Vogue College of Cosmetology-San Antonio Fredericksburg, approximately 100% of students took out student loans averaging $7,917 a year. That adds up to $31,668 over four years for those students.

The student loan default rate at Vogue College of Cosmetology-San Antonio Fredericksburg is 2.9%. This is significantly lower than the national default rate of 10.1%, which is a good sign that you'll be able to pay back your student loans.

There are 145 undergraduate students at Vogue College of Cosmetology-San Antonio Fredericksburg, with 125 being full-time and 20 being part-time.

undefined

Gender Diversity

Of the 125 full-time undergraduates at Vogue College of Cosmetology-San Antonio Fredericksburg, 2% are male and 98% are female.
